深入解析VPN登录错误422,原因分析与解决方案指南

hh785003

在当今远程办公和分布式团队日益普及的背景下,虚拟私人网络(VPN)已成为企业安全访问内网资源的核心工具,许多用户在使用过程中常遇到“登录错误422”这一提示,尤其常见于Cisco AnyConnect、Fortinet FortiClient、Palo Alto GlobalProtect等主流客户端中,该错误代码虽然看似技术性强,实则通常由配置问题或身份验证机制异常引起,本文将从现象入手,系统梳理其根本原因,并提供可落地的排查与修复方案。

“HTTP 422 Unprocessable Entity”是Web服务器返回的状态码,表示请求格式正确但无法被处理,在VPN场景下,这通常意味着客户端发送的身份凭证(如用户名、密码、证书)虽语法无误,但服务器端因策略限制、过期凭证或认证失败而拒绝接入,当用户尝试通过双因素认证(2FA)登录时,若一次性密码(OTP)未及时输入或已过期,即可能触发此错误。

常见原因包括以下几类:

  1. 认证凭据失效:用户密码过期、账户锁定或LDAP同步延迟导致身份验证失败,建议管理员检查AD域控是否正常同步,同时提醒用户定期更新密码。
  2. 证书问题:若采用证书认证(如EAP-TLS),客户端证书过期、未安装到本地信任库或CA根证书缺失均会导致422错误,可通过Windows证书管理器或macOS钥匙串确认证书状态。
  3. 客户端配置冲突:某些老旧版本的VPN客户端与服务器策略不兼容,或本地防火墙/杀毒软件拦截了关键端口(如UDP 500、4500),建议升级至最新版客户端并临时关闭第三方防护软件测试。
  4. 服务器端策略限制:如IP地址白名单、时间窗口控制(如仅允许特定时段登录)或最大并发连接数已达上限,也会触发422响应,需联系IT部门核查策略配置。
  5. 时钟不同步:NTP时间偏差超过15分钟可能导致证书验证失败(特别是基于时间戳的证书),请确保客户端与服务器时间误差在±1分钟内。

解决步骤如下:

  • 第一步:重启客户端并清除缓存(如AnyConnect的“清除所有会话”功能);
  • 第二步:核对账号密码、OTP或证书是否有效,必要时重置;
  • 第三步:检查本地网络环境(如是否处于公司防火墙后),尝试切换Wi-Fi/有线连接;
  • 第四步:联系IT支持获取服务器日志(如Cisco ASA的show log | include 422),定位具体失败点;
  • 第五步:若问题持续,考虑重新导入证书或注册新设备。

错误422虽非致命故障,却直接阻断远程访问链路,作为网络工程师,应建立标准化排查流程,结合日志分析与用户反馈快速定位根源,建议企业部署自动化监控工具(如Zabbix或SolarWinds)实时告警此类错误,提升运维效率,未来随着零信任架构(Zero Trust)普及,类似问题或将通过动态策略调整自动缓解——但现阶段,熟练掌握基础排错技能仍是保障业务连续性的关键。

深入解析VPN登录错误422,原因分析与解决方案指南

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速

文章版权声明:除非注明,否则均为半仙加速器-海外加速器|VPN加速器|外网加速器|梯子加速器|访问外国网站首选半仙加速器原创文章,转载或复制请以超链接形式并注明出处。

取消
微信二维码
微信二维码
支付宝二维码